Time lost behind Button crucial, says Vettel

Sebastian Vettel says the time he lost behind Jenson Button was crucial to his chance of victory in the Hungarian Grand Prix. Vettel hounded eventual winner Lewis Hamilton throughout the opening stint but dropped back after his first stop due to being stuck behind the McLaren of Jenson Button. Vettel also lost out to Lotus's Kimi Raikkonen, who stopped once less and was able to defend his position. 'I would have loved the race to have been a bit longer, as it was fun with Kimi at the end,' he said.
